Introduction To Evangelism Pdf The Gospel Evangelism Introduction: what is evangelism? the term 'evangelicalism' covers the doctrines and practices of that group of people which calls itself 'evangelical'. evangelism is a term not used in the scriptures. it has arisen because people wish to give a term to the practice of preaching the gospel. Evangelism means preaching, announcing, or otherwise communicating the gospel, our salvation. it’s delivering the message that jesus christ is not only the son of god but also gave his life as a sacrifice for our sins. in doing so, he ensured eternal life for anyone who believes.

Evangelism is the word we use to describe sharing the gospel message – or the good news that forgiveness for our sins and reconciliation to god is possible through jesus christ. being engaged in evangelism is the work that all of us are called to, no matter what our station in life. Anyone that has done a lot of evangelism is aware of the problem that i am addressing. evangelism takes discernment and skill at using god's word. it also should not stop short of an invitation to receive christ as both lord and saviour. but it should never be manipulative. Evangelism is about more than just improving someone’s life here and now; it is about their eternal destiny. understanding this weighty responsibility motivates us to share the good news with urgency and compassion.

Evangelism is more than a church program. it’s a lifestyle of sharing christ with others, built on authentic relationships and genuine conversations. if you gathered one hundred christians in a room and asked, “what is evangelism?” you’d likely hear one hundred different answers. This document provides an introduction to evangelism, including its key components of warning about sin, explaining god's remedy through the gospel, and calling people to repentance and faith. it defines evangelism as the proclamation of the good news about jesus christ. Evangelism, derived from the greek word "euangelion," meaning "good news," is the act of proclaiming the gospel of jesus christ. the heart of evangelism is rooted in the great commission, where jesus commands his followers to "go and make disciples of all nations" (matthew 28:19).
